February 05, 2021Pesachim 76 - Influence or Inspiration?This episode demonstrates how we can apply foundational halachik principles to universal life lessons. The difference between heat as a point on a thermal scale and heat as an active verb highlights two different forms of impact: Influencing another vs inspiring them. A hot item in a kli sheni (second degree from the flame) can influence an item it is in contact with to absorb or expel tastes and substances, but only a kli rishon (first degree from the flame) can cook another item it is in contact with. People are similar: some can influence others, but there are people who are inspired first degree sources of inspiration....more15minPlay

February 02, 2021Pesachim 73a מקלקל בחבורה פטורA prohibited melacha on Shabbat only requires a korban chattat when it has a constructive impact. When the action is destructive and has no positive side effect, it is prohibited but does not carry the consequences of a melacha de'oraitta. When the destructive outcome is an halachik one rather than a physical one, it is not considered destructive according to the Minchat Chinuch this episode explains....more13minPlay
February 01, 2021Pesachim 72a - Retaining and Recalling WisdomInformation that is compartmentalized into disciplines and sections needs to be retained by memorization. But when wisdom is systemically integrated, engaging with any one part of the system automatically activates other parts and facilitates the ongoing dynamic of engagement with the whole. Torah is such a system, which is why Rav Itzchak bar Yoseif's reliability is questioned despite his efforts to retain information. Torah is not a database of information. It is a living source of energetic wisdom that constantly evolves....more13minPlay
